Antenna Issues

If your Ford has bad radio reception, the antenna might be the problem. The antenna helps catch radio signals. Ford cars have either a long mast antenna or a small shark fin antenna. The mast type is traditional and can bend or break easily. The shark fin looks nice but might have electronic issues inside.

The material of the antenna matters too. Steel antennas are strong but might not work as well as copper or aluminum ones, which conduct signals better. Check how the antenna connects to the radio. Loose or rusty connections can block signals, so make sure to check them often.

Electrical Interference

Poor radio reception in your Ford can sometimes be due to antenna problems, but electrical interference is another big factor. This interference comes from inside and outside the car and can mess with radio signals.

Inside, parts like the alternator, ignition system, and electronic devices give off electromagnetic interference (EMI), which can disrupt the radio. For example, if spark plugs are faulty or the alternator is worn out, they can cause static or make radio signals fade.

External sources also interfere. Things like power lines, cell towers, and other broadcast signals can affect your radio. In cities, where there are lots of electronic devices, this problem can get worse.

AM and FM signals react differently, with AM signals being more affected because they use a lower frequency.

To reduce electrical interference, keep your car's electrical system in good shape. EMI filters can help cut down on noise. Properly grounding the radio and other parts can also lessen interference.

Faulty Radio Components

If your Ford radio isn't picking up stations well, some parts might be to blame. The antenna is key for good reception. It should be in good shape and firmly connected. If it's damaged or not grounded right, you might lose the signal now and then. Look at the antenna and its connections first.

Here's a quick look at common radio problems:

Part Problem
Antenna Damaged or not grounded well
Tuner Not working or needs new software
Wiring Connections Loose or rusty connectors

The tuner helps the radio find and play stations. Newer cars have digital tuners which are pretty good. But sometimes they have software or hardware problems. Making sure the tuner's software is current can fix some issues.

Also, check the wires linking the radio to the car's power. They should be tight and not rusty. Loose or rusty wires can mess up the signal. Regular checks and fixes can keep your Ford's radio working well.

Poor Signal Areas

Driving through areas with weak signals can mess up your Ford's radio reception. These spots mess with the radio waves trying to reach your car, making the sound cut in and out. Knowing what causes this can help you get better sound.

  1. Natural Barriers: Things like mountains or thick forests can block radio signals. These natural features can soak up or bounce the signals, making them weaker and less clear.
  2. City Interference: In big cities, tall buildings can block or bounce signals. This can create an "urban canyon" effect, where signals have a hard time getting through, causing choppy reception.
  3. Rural Areas: In the countryside, there might not be many radio towers. If you're far from a tower, the signal gets weaker, especially in areas with few people.
  4. Signal Mix-Up: Sometimes, radio stations use similar frequencies. This overlap can cause interference, making it tough for your Ford's radio to find a clear station.

Understanding these issues can help you deal with radio reception problems in weak signal areas.

Weather Conditions

Weather can affect your Ford's radio reception. Rain, snow, fog, and temperature changes can all impact radio signals.

Rain can weaken signals because water droplets scatter radio waves. This is more noticeable with FM radio, causing static or signal loss.

Snow, especially when wet and on the antenna, can also disrupt signals, though not as much as rain.

Cold weather may cause metal parts in the antenna to contract or misalign, which can reduce signal quality.

Fog contains dense moisture that can bend radio waves, leading to interference. This means signals might reach the antenna from different paths, causing distortion.

Temperature inversions occur when warm air traps cooler air below. This can make radio signals travel farther than usual, leading to interference from faraway stations.

Does the Type of Radio Station Affect the Reception Quality in Fords?

Yes, the type of radio station can affect how well you hear it in a Ford. AM stations might sound fuzzier because they pick up more interference. FM stations usually sound clearer because they use a different kind of signal that is less likely to get messed up.

What Role Do Fm/Am Frequencies Play in Reception Issues?

FM and AM frequencies affect how well you hear radio stations. FM gives clearer sound but can be blocked by buildings or hills. AM can travel long distances, but it might get fuzzy because of things like weather or electronics messing it up.
